Output 9590e01f173956636f64d12e49033aa479a70479aa16e4e4d31b0d64efb50d65:0

value
745190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05e165bfb1696da8a405fb7f123b31e474ddbcae OP_EQUAL
address
32E7KPjN5y9uH5H9AZ1iUuXXo59UQ52Lmw
transaction
9590e01f173956636f64d12e49033aa479a70479aa16e4e4d31b0d64efb50d65
spent
true